In the phosphate ion we have a central Phosphorus atom, with five valence electrons. This is bonded to four oxygen atoms, which have six valence electrons. Five P electrons plus 4 times 6 O electrons gives .Total valence electrons given by phosphorous atom = 5; There are four oxygen atoms in PO 4 3-ion, Therefore. Total valence electrons given by oxygen atoms = 6 *4 = 24; There are -3 charge on PO 4 3-ion. Therefore there are three more electrons which comes from outside to contribute to the total valence electrons. From the electron configuration of neutral phosphorus atoms in Example \(\PageIndex{1}\), how many valence electrons and how many core electrons does a neutral phosphorus atom have? Solution The highest-numbered shell is the third shell, which has 2 electrons in the 3 s subshell and 3 electrons in the 3 p subshell.
